The Texas Parks and Wildlife Commission approved more than $20.6 million in local park grants, a near record, to help create and enhance outdoor recreational opportunities. The competitive grants are allocated to local government entities on a 50/50 reimbursement match basis. Once funded...

Last week, Texas Parks and Wildlife announced the hiring of a new group of game wardens for the TPWD Lubbock Region, which includes Lubbock, Amarillo and Abilene. These new game wardens completed almost seven months of training as part of the 63rd Texas Game Warden cadet class. The newly hi...
